Chapter 8: Problem 40
Calculate the number of molecules present in each of the following samples. a. 3.54 moles of sulfur dioxide, \(\mathrm{SO}_{2}\) b. 3.54 g of sulfur dioxide, \(\mathrm{SO}_{2}\) c. \(4.46 \times 10^{-5} \mathrm{~g}\) of ammonia, \(\mathrm{NH}_{3}\) d. \(4.46 \times 10^{-5}\) moles of ammonia, \(\mathrm{NH}_{3}\) e. \(1.96 \mathrm{mg}\) of ethane, \(\mathrm{C}_{2} \mathrm{H}_{6}\)
